Benefits of Robotics Automation

Robotics automation refers to using robots to perform tasks that would normally be carried out by humans. This can embody manufacturing processes, assembly lines, and even tasks resembling cleaning and sorting. Robotics automation can be utilized to increase effectivity and productivity in various industries, as well as reduce the need for human labor in certain tasks. It could actually also improve the accuracy and consistency of tasks, as robots are able to observe exact directions and don’t tire or make mistakes like people can. Nonetheless, robotics automation may potentially lead to job displacement for sure workers, so it is essential to consider the impact it could have on employment.

Advantages:

Increased effectivity and productivity: Robotics automation can perform tasks faster and with more accuracy than humans, leading to elevated effectivity and productivity.

Reduced labor prices: Automation can reduce the need for human labor, leading to lower labor costs.

Improved quality and consistency: Robotics automation can produce products with a high level of quality and consistency, reducing the need for manual inspection and rework.

Increased safety: Automation can reduce the risk of accidents and accidents in hazardous environments, as robots can perform tasks that may be dangerous for humans.

Increased competitiveness: Firms that addecide robotics automation can gain a competitive advantage by growing their effectivity and productivity, and reducing their costs.

Greater flexibility: Robotics automation might be simply programmed to perform a wide number of tasks, allowing firms to adapt to changing buyer calls for and market conditions.

Elevated precision: Robots can perform tasks with a high level of precision, reducing the risk of errors and defects.

Enhanced data collection and analysis: Automation can acquire and analyze data in real-time, providing valuable insights for decision-making and process optimization.

Here is a guide to get started with robotics automation:

Determine the task: Determine what task you need to automate utilizing robots. This will assist you decide what type of robot you need and find out how to design the automation system.

Choose the suitable robot: Select the appropriate robot for the task you wish to automate. This will rely on the dimensions and complicatedity of the task, as well because the environment in which it will be performed.

Design the automation system: Decide the format of the automation system, together with the placement of the robot and every other equipment needed for the task.

Program the robot: Use programming software to create the code that will control the robot’s movements and actions.

Test and debug: Run test scenarios to ensure that the robot is functioning correctly and make any needed adjustments.

Implement and maintain: Implement the automation system in your production process and perform common upkeep to make sure that it continues to perform properly.

By following these steps, you can successfully automate tasks utilizing robotics technology.
